How to fill out interview notes - learning

How to fill out interview notes - learning:
01
Start by clearly labeling your interview notes with the name of the person being interviewed, the date, and the purpose of the interview.
02
During the interview, actively listen to the interviewee's responses and jot down key points, important details, and any follow-up questions or areas to explore further.
03
Use a structured format for your notes, such as a bullet point or outline style, to make it organized and easy to refer back to later.
04
Be sure to capture both the interviewee's verbal responses as well as non-verbal cues or body language that may be relevant.
05
Take note of any insights, observations, or reflections you have during the interview to capture your own thoughts and reactions.
06
Keep the interview notes concise and focused, avoiding unnecessary details or personal biases.
07
After the interview, review and organize your notes, highlighting or underlining important information or key takeaways.
08
Consider using a digital tool or software to store and manage your interview notes for easy retrieval and future reference.
